Analisis Keragaman Morfometrik Ikan Kembung (Rastrelliger kanagurta Cuvier, 1816) di Perairan Utara Jawa sebagai Dasar Pengelolaan
Pengelolaan. Dibimbing oleh ZAIRION dan MOHAMMAD MUKHLIS KAMAL.
Ikan kembung (Rastrelliger kanagurta) tergolong kelompok ikan pelagis
kecil yang sangat potensial diWilayah Pengelolaan Perikanan (WPP) 712. Adapun
demikian informasi tentang unit stok nya masih minim, semetara itu pengetahuan
tentang unit stok penting sebagai dasar pengelolaan. Penelitian ini bertujuan
menganalisis keragaman morfometrik dan menduga unit stok ikan kembung
(Rastrelliger kanagurta), yang dilakukan pada tiga lokasi di perairan utara Jawa
yang meliputi perairan Laut Lampung Timur, Rembang, serta selatan Madura
menggunakan metode morfometrik baku dan truss network analysis. Analisis
hubungan panjang bobot yang dilakukan menunjukkan bahwa ikan kembung lelaki
memiliki pola pertumbuhan alometrik negatif. Hasil analisis kluster membagi ikan
kembung (Rastrelliger kanagurta) di perairan utara Jawa mejadi dua populasi yang
terpisah menggunakan metode Truss Network Analysis. Adapun analisis
diskriminan menunjukkan adanya populasi yang tumpang tindih di Perairan
Rembang dan Perairan Selat Madura. Adanya perbedaan karakter morfometrik dari
masing masing lokasi sehingga diduga terdapat potensi adanya lebih dari satu unit
stok ikan kembung lelaki
Memristive behavior of Ti02 thin film by RF magnetron sputtering / Mohammad Mukhlis Ramly
This project is on the fabrication and electrical characteristic of a memristive device with titanium dioxide (Ti02) as an active layer on two different substrates which are silicon (Si) and glass. Bottom electrodes of 60nm thick platinum were grown on the substrates before the TiC>2 deposition. Two layers of TiC>2 thin films were grown on the bottom electrode by radio frequency (RF) magnetron sputtering forming a memristive device. The first set of sample is a layer of T1O2 deposited on silicon substrate and exposed to plasma before the deposition of the second layer. The plasma treatment time was varied; for 0 minutes, 5 minutes and 10 minutes. The second set of sample is a Ti02 layer deposited on glass substrates and being etched by 1% hydrofluoric (HF) before deposition the second layer. The etching time was varied; for 5 seconds and 7 seconds. Current-voltage (I-V) curves of the samples were taken from the voltage loop ranging 0V to -5V, -5V to 5V then back to 0V and also from - 5V to 5V then back to -5V to show the bias dependent switching characteristics that match the electrical behavior reported for memristor. The second set of sample (etching method) gives better memristive behavior compared to the first set of sample (plasma treatment method). Beside, second loops which were measured from -5V to 5V then back to -5V, gives batter memristive behavior with less noise compared to the first loop
Fabrication and characterization of nickel silicide nanowire electrodes by solid-state diffusion controlled growth for supercapacitor / Mohammad Mukhlis Ramly
The growth of nickel silicide nanowires (Ni3Si2 NWs) using solid-phase diffusion controlled growth were studied in this work. The Ni3Si2 NWs were grown on Ni foil and Ni foam substrates coated with Ni film using a home-built chemical vapor deposition (CVD) system. The studies started with the effect of silane (SiH4) flow-rate and substrate temperature on the growth, structure, and electrochemical properties of the NWs. Ni3Si2 NWs were grown on Ni foil by optimizing SiH4 flow-rate (1 to 5 sccm) and substrate temperature (350 to 500°C). These variations produced a different type of Ni3Si2 NWs morphologies such as dendritic, ultra-thin, and root-tips. The ultra-thin NWs have an average diameter and length of 16 ± 3 nm and 6.5 ± 0.5 ?m respectively, with the aspect ratio of 406. Next, the optimization of the growth parameters to obtain high quality of Ni3Si2 NWs was carried out by varying Ni film thickness in between 90 ± 5 and 220 ± 5 nm. These NWs exhibited morphology of straight NWs with diameter and length between 16 to 23 nm and 2.9 to 3.9 ?m, respectively. Based on these three optimized parameters, the high-density Ni3Si2 NWs demonstrated the highest specific capacity value with a maximum value of 330.5 C/g at current density 1 A/g. In the last part of this thesis work, the optimum parameters from the three variations were selected to growth Ni3Si2 NW with high density and straight nanowire morphology, and high electrochemical performances, to fabricate a hybrid supercapacitor electrode. The supercapacitor performance of Ni3Si2 NW-based electrode on Ni foil and foam was evaluated and compared. This highly dense packed thin, straight, and long morphologies NWs on Ni foam have an average length and diameter of 12.5 ± 0.3 ?m and 13 ± 2 nm respectively, with a high aspect ratio of 961 owing to their extremely large surface area (5.184 x 1011 NWs/cm2). The fabricated Ni3Si2 NWs/activated carbon-based asymmetric supercapacitor exhibited a maximum specific capacity of 578.3 C/g, an energy and power density of 62.24 Wh/kg at 387.5 W/kg respectively, together with a good cyclic stability with 76 % capacity retention after 3000 cycles. The correlations of the electrochemical performances with their morphology, compositions, and structural properties of Ni3Si2 NWs are summarized at the end of the thesis

Going Beyond Counting First Authors in Author Co-citation Analysis
The present study examines one of the fundamental aspects of author co-citation analysis (ACA) - the way co-citation
counts are defined. Co-citation counting provides the data on which all subsequent statistical analyses and mappings
are based, and we compare ACA results based on two different types of co-citation counting - the traditional type that
only counts the first one among a cited work's authors on the one hand and a non-traditional type that takes into
account the first 5 authors of a cited work on the other hand. Results indicate that the picture produced through this non-traditional author co-citation counting contains more coherent author groups and is therefore considerably clearer. However, this picture represents fewer specialties in the research field being studied than that produced through the traditional first-author co-citation counting when the same number of top-ranked authors is selected and analyzed. Reasons for these effects are discussed
Mikroplastik pada Saluran Pencernaan Ikan dari Teluk Palabuhanratu, Jawa Barat
Limbah atau sampah yang dihasilkan dari berbagai aktivitas manusia
menimbulkan masalah pencemaran yang serius yaitu persebaran mikroplastik.
Mikroplastik merupakan plastik yang sudah menjadi partikel dan diameternya
berukuran kurang dari 5 mm. Bahaya dari masuknya mikroplastik pada ikan yaitu
menganggu proses-proses pencernaan ataupun menghalangi proses penyerapan pada
ikan. Tujuan penelitian ini adalah untuk identifikasi komposisi mikroplastik yang
terdapat pada ikan. Penelitian ini dilaksanakan pada bulan Oktober 2018 hingga
Februari 2019 di Teluk Palabuhanratu Sukabumi, Jawa Barat. Metode yang
digunakan dalam pengambilan ikan contoh adalah penarikan contoh acak sederhana.
Kelimpahan mikroplastik ditemukan pada saluran pencernaan ikan sebanyak 16381
partikel yang terdiri dari tipe fiber, fragmen, dan film. Mikroplastik yang ditemukan
pada saluran pencernaan ikan didominasi oleh ukuran 101-500 μm
Variations on the Author
“Variations on the Author” discusses two of Eduardo Coutinho’s recent films (Um Dia na Vida, from 2010, and Últimas Conversas, posthumously released in 2015) and their contribution to the general question of documentary authorship. The director’s filmography is characterized by a consistent yet self-effacing form of authorial self-inscription: Coutinho often features as an interviewer that rather than express opinions propels discourses; an interviewer that is good at listening. This mode of self-inscription characterizes him as an author who is not expressive but who is nonetheless markedly present on the screen. In Um Dia na Vida, however, Coutinho is completely absent form the image, while Últimas Conversas, on the contrary, includes a confessional prologue that moves the director from the margins to the center of his films. This article examines the ways in which these works stand out in the filmography of a director who offers new insights into the notion of cinematic authorship
Appropriate Similarity Measures for Author Cocitation Analysis
We provide a number of new insights into the methodological discussion about author cocitation analysis. We first argue that the use of the Pearson correlation for measuring the similarity between authors’ cocitation profiles is not very satisfactory. We then discuss what kind of similarity measures may be used as an alternative to the Pearson correlation. We consider three similarity measures in particular. One is the well-known cosine. The other two similarity measures have not been used before in the bibliometric literature. Struktur Populasi ikan hiu paus (Rhincodon typus Smith,1828) di Perairan Pesisir Probolinggo Jawa Timur
Hiu paus di perairan pesisir Kabupaten Probolinggo muncul secara musiman
dari Desember hingga Mei setiap tahun. Ancaman terhadap hiu paus cukup tinggi
jika tidak dikelola dengan baik. Penelitian ini bertujuan untuk mengidentifikasi
individu dan struktur populasi ikan hiu paus yang muncul serta mengamati
tingkah laku kemunculan untuk pengelolaan pesisir Kabupaten Probolinggo, Jawa
Timur. Observasi lapang dilakasanakan pada bulan Maret dan April 2017 di
Pantai Bentar Probolinggo. Pengumpulan data dilakukan dengan metode
pemotretan sirip dada sebelah kiri dan kelaminnya. Pengamatan dilakukan
minimal oleh 2 orang pada jarak tertentu sehingga aman untuk pengambilan video.
Analisis ID dilakukan dengan menggunakan software I3S. Informasi yang
diperoleh dari pengamatan adalah ID, jenis kelamin, pendugaan ukuran, dan
kondisi keberadaan luka pada tubuh. Ikan hiu paus banyak ditemukan pada
kondisi cuaca cerah, di mana keberadaan hiu paus dipengaruhi kondisi
ketersediaan makanan. Jumlah hiu paus yang teridentifikasi sebanyak 57 individu
didominasi oleh ukuran 2-4 meter, terdiri atas 27 ekor jantan, 22 betina, dan 9
tidak dapat ditentukan. Rasio jenis kelamin jantan terhadap betina 1,22. Tanda
luka yang ditemukan tergolong kecil yaitu sebesar 7% pada individu yang
teridentifikasi. Tingkah laku hiu paus di Pesisir Probolinggo yang ditemukan
masih bersifat liar
